Keyless Entry

You can lock and unlock your vehicle without the use of a physical key. It works by sending a short-range, radio signal from the smart key fob to your vehicle. If the signal is detected the car's onboard computer will allow you to enter. A lot of keyless entry systems have passive start. This allows you to turn your car on with the push of a button.

There are many reasons why your 2007 mini Cooper key fob replacement (clicavisos.com.ar) remote control may not work, including an empty coin battery or water damage problems with the receiver module, and signal interference. To resolve the issue take the battery out of the key fob and replace it with a new one with the same size and voltage. Make sure that the metal clips in the key fob haven't become loose or corroded.

Interference can be caused by objects in close proximity, bad weather conditions and transmitters on the same frequency as your remote control. In these circumstances the signal will function even if you're within distance, but not distantly. Crooks will sometimes commit relay theft, with an accomplice carrying an amplifier relay and another person afar, walking around your home to look for the signal emanating from your smart key fob.

Remote Start

Remote start is a feature that allows you to start your car from the comfort of your home or workplace. The system uses a remote transmitter and an electronic control module that receives signals using specific radio frequencies. It is linked to your key fob or a mobile application.

Once the device is within range of the car (approximately 50 meters or about 165 feet) it unlocks and starts the engine on its own. This way, the car key mini cooper warms up or cools down before you arrive, and you don't have to be concerned about your hands being full of shopping bags or a squirming toddler.

Comfort Access

With Comfort Access owners can open their vehicle by pressing of the key fob. This feature is perfect for people with mobility issues or have difficulty reaching buttons at high levels. It's also a plus for those who may be carrying heavy luggage or kids in the back seat.

It is easy to set up and is an excellent addition for those who have a busy schedule. Like any technology this one may experience occasional issues. When this occurs, there's a few steps you can take to solve the issue.

First, ensure that the key fob is plugged in correctly and has a functioning battery. Make sure that the sensor mounted on the door handle isn't blocked or obstructed by anything. You could also try resetting the sensor by pressing and pressing both buttons for several seconds. If this doesn't work, you can look up the manual of your device's owner for more specific instructions.

Key Fob Replacement

Key fobs give drivers an abundance of convenience and functionality when compared to manual keys. But the technology comes with a price. In some cases, motorists might need to replace their key fobs if their original ones are damaged or if they lose them. Fortunately, replacement car key fobs can be purchased from dealers and online. However, it's important to be aware that not all key fobs are compatible with all cars. Find fobs that are specifically designed for your car.

You can also find key fob accessories that protect your car from hacking and theft. Faraday key pouches for instance, work by blocking radio signals used by thieves to steal data from the remote of your car.
